What Is Ceramic Layer?
Ceramic layer refers to a liquid polymer applied to the exterior surfaces of automobiles and various other materials, created to boost durability and protection. This sophisticated coating forms a chemical bond with the substratum, producing a semi-permanent layer that is resistant to ecological impurities such as dirt, UV rays, and oxidation. Unlike typical wax or sealants, which supply short-term defense, ceramic coverings provide long-lasting resilience, frequently prolonging a number of years with proper upkeep.
The application process generally involves complete prep work of the surface to make sure optimal adhesion. This consists of washing, sanitizing, and brightening the automobile to remove imperfections. Once the surface is effectively prepared, the ceramic covering is applied in a regulated setting to lessen the risk of contamination during healing.
The advantages of ceramic layers extend past plain visual appeals; they also promote easier cleaning, as pollutants are much less likely to stick to the surface. In addition, the hydrophobic residential or commercial properties of ceramic coverings create water to bead and roll off, decreasing the probability of water areas. Overall, ceramic finishings stand for a substantial improvement in car security modern technology, attracting automobile enthusiasts and everyday auto owners alike.
Kinds Of Ceramic Coatings
Defense is extremely important when it concerns keeping the honesty of an automobile's outside, and various kinds of ceramic finishings cater to various needs and choices. The most typical types of ceramic coatings include consumer-grade, professional-grade, and specialized layers.
Consumer-grade ceramic finishes are made for DIY application and commonly offer a balance in between ease of use and toughness (Auto Protection Studio). These coatings often need very little surface prep work and can last from 6 months to two years, making them appropriate for laid-back car proprietors looking for fundamental security
Professional-grade ceramic coverings are applied by skilled specialists and offer enhanced resilience and resistance to ecological contaminants. These finishes usually include multi-year warranties and can last up to five years or even more, supplying exceptional security for car enthusiasts that desire lasting results.

Advantages of Ceramic Finish
Buying a ceramic finish can substantially improve the long life and look of a vehicle's exterior. One of the key benefits of ceramic coating is its remarkable protection against ecological pollutants. This advanced finishing forms a chemical bond with the lorry's paint, creating a durable layer that withstands dust, grime, and toxins, making normal cleansing much easier and extra reliable.
In addition, ceramic finishings give exceptional UV defense, avoiding oxidation and fading of the paint gradually. This feature not only maintains the car's aesthetic charm but also preserves its resale worth. The hydrophobic buildings of ceramic coatings likewise add to their advantages; water and various other fluids grain up and roll off the surface, lowering the possibility of water places and improving the general luster.
In addition, ceramic layers are extremely immune to scrapes and swirl marks, offering an extra layer of protection versus minor abrasions. This resilience extends the life of the paintwork, decreasing the requirement for constant sprucing up or touch-ups. In recap, the benefits of ceramic layer include improved sturdiness, superior protection versus impurities, UV resistance, and simplicity of maintenance, making it a worthwhile financial investment for car proprietors.
Application Process
The application process for ceramic finishing typically entails numerous crucial steps to make sure optimal results. A tidy surface allows the ceramic coating to bond efficiently.
As soon as the surface area is prepared, it is necessary to work in a regulated environment, devoid of dirt and pollutants. The application of the ceramic coating must be done making use of a specialized applicator pad, applying the item in tiny sections to make certain even coverage. It is vital to follow the manufacturer's guidelines concerning layer density and treating times, as these can vary between products.
After using the ceramic covering, enabling adequate curing time is necessary. Once the coating has actually totally healed, a top layer might be applied to enhance resilience and hydrophobic properties, completing the application process effectively.
Maintenance Tips for Durability
Proper upkeep is necessary to make the most of the durability of ceramic layers and guarantee they remain to carry out at their best. Normal cleaning is critical; make use of a pH-balanced, ceramic-safe shampoo to avoid degradation of the layer. Avoid rough cleaning agents or automated auto cleans with abrasive products, as they can endanger the coating's honesty.

Along with cleaning, take into consideration applying an upkeep spray developed for ceramic finishings every few months. This can enhance hydrophobic homes and restore gloss. It is also recommended to avoid vehicle parking under trees or in locations with hefty bird task, as sap and droppings can etch the surface if left untreated.
Inspect the layer regularly for any type of indicators of wear, such as decreased hydrophobicity or surface blemishes. If required, a check this light polish can renew the coating, yet ensure you utilize items suitable with ceramic finishings. Lastly, constantly completely dry the vehicle extensively after washing to stop water spots, which can mar the finish.
